Customer service and serving vs customer service attendant

The differences between customer service and servings and customer service attendants can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. Additionally, a customer service and serving has an average salary of $31,909, which is higher than the $30,946 average annual salary of a customer service attendant.

The top three skills for a customer service and serving include strong customer service, customer service and food preparation. The most important skills for a customer service attendant are strong customer service, customer service, and cleanliness.

Differences between customer service and serving and customer service attendant duties and responsibilities

Customer service and serving example responsibilities.

  • Manage restaurant sections in order to equalize seating arrangements for each waiter and ensure the restaurant are stocked and well maintain.
  • Track record of upselling through suggestive selling techniques.
  • Fill in for bartending staff as needed and frequently make drinks for customers.
  • Put orders in the POS for customers to get the quickest service possible with the least amount of issues.
  • Take phone calls for orders, process online orders, serve food and drinks, process payments on POS computer.
  • Train in all aspects of professional bartending with an in-depth knowledge of wines, liquors, liqueurs and mix cocktails.

Customer service attendant example responsibilities.

  • Manage and calculate daily cash deposits and prepare daily payroll ledgers.
  • Assess customer orders for accuracy, cleanliness and organization of customer area.
  • Assist in cashiering and point of sale (POS) system procedures during busy hours.
  • Operate POS system, enter accurate amounts and totals; provide exact change for all transactions.
  • Carry and unload groceries accordingly.
  • Bag groceries and organize inventory displays.
